Everyone, from varsity athletes to casual exercise buffs, comes down the hill to the Kenyon Athletic Center (KAC) to run, lift, crunch, swim, shoot, dribble, serve, swing, and slam. To play a game, or watch a game. Or take a fitness class. Or just hang out. The KAC includes: a competition pool, a basketball arena, an indoor track, indoor tennis courts, racquetball and squash courts, a recreational gym area, a large weight and fitness room, dance and workout classrooms, and a theater often used for screening films. Just outside: outdoor track and football field, tennis courts, fields for baseball, softball, lacrosse, field hockey, soccer, rugby. And the fourteen-mile Kokosing Gap Trail.
